What did the smart gauges say the second, you were running and the motor cut out? Anything? Do you get the chirp when you turn your key on? I had the same scenerio and I found a bad splice on the smart guage wiring, at the fwd bottom area of the engine cowl area. When the splice was “open”, and I turned the key on, I got no chirp, motor would crank all day, but not start. Smart gauges would dim some while I tried to start it. I got the motor to start by trimming the motor up and down to get it to work. Then isolated it to the splices with the key “on”, and moving the smart gauge harness(s) around with my fingers. Firefighter, That doesnt sound good. Hopefully, its not the worst, but let us know what you find out. Ive got the same year Opti and luckily was warned during the sale about the cold-seize issue. Since I bought this boat, I seldom go any more during the cold months and if I do, its lots of warm-up time and no hard holeshots. Keeping that engine carbon-free is also very important.
Found out yesterday that the number 2 cylinder failed. They are going to to open the enginge up and see how much damage there is to the cylinder wall .
